Description Peter Humphrey 2018-09-27 15:08:54 UTC
SUMMARY
KMail2-5.9.1 spelling uses wrong dictionary in Subject field

STEPS TO REPRODUCE
1. Open the composer
2. Write a Subject
3. If a word is spelt other than in US English, it's highlighted.

OBSERVED RESULT

"Behaviour" is correct in British English, which is selected in all my profiles, but it's highlighted in the Subject field.

EXPECTED RESULT

"Behaviour" should not be highlighted in the Subject, because I have British English selected.

SOFTWARE VERSIONS
See below:

ADDITIONAL INFORMATION

Whether the subject should be spell-checked at all is debatable, but if it is it should use the same dictionary as the body.
